About this artwork
In Japan, this red (shu-iro) was once mixed with mercury to protect wood from decay; protection born from something volatile.
Focus on the moment the light slices the roofline: purity meeting danger, clarity meeting history.
The flare is intentional: a held breath at the threshold.
Stand with it for a minute in silence, and you can feel the hum of “enter clean, continue brave.”…
For the collector, it’s a quiet talisman: order on the wall, courage in the room, a doorway that keeps opening.
